<dcvalue element="description" qualifier="abstract">Reconfigurable&#x20;transistors&#x20;merge&#x20;unipolar&#x20;p-&#x20;and&#x20;n-type&#x20;characteristics&#x20;of&#x20;field-effect&#x20;transistors&#x20;into&#x20;a&#x20;single&#x20;programmable&#x20;device.&#x20;Combinational&#x20;circuits&#x20;have&#x20;shown&#x20;benefits&#x20;in&#x20;area&#x20;and&#x20;power&#x20;consumption&#x20;by&#x20;fine-grain&#x20;reconfiguration&#x20;of&#x20;complete&#x20;logic&#x20;blocks&#x20;at&#x20;runtime.&#x20;To&#x20;complement&#x20;this&#x20;volatile&#x20;programming&#x20;technology,&#x20;a&#x20;proof&#x20;of&#x20;concept&#x20;for&#x20;individually&#x20;addressable&#x20;reconfigurable&#x20;nonvolatile&#x20;transistors&#x20;is&#x20;presented.&#x20;A&#x20;charge-trapping&#x20;stack&#x20;is&#x20;incorporated,&#x20;and&#x20;four&#x20;distinct&#x20;and&#x20;stable&#x20;states&#x20;in&#x20;a&#x20;single&#x20;device&#x20;are&#x20;demonstrated.</dcvalue>
